XFlow CFD 2017x new release

XFlow – release 2017x available

High fidelity CFD based on Lattice-Boltzmann Method

Below you can find a summary of the new features available for XFLOW.

Co-simulations with Abaqus

XFlow and Abaqus co-simulations for advanced Fluid Structure Interaction (FSI) analysis:

  • Mutual exchange of information automatically performed by the Co-simulation Engine
  • The co-simulation interface region is a surface where the coupling acts.
  • XFlow treats the interface region as a solid moving boundary where the no-slip condition must be enforced
  • Abaqus requires the external fluid loads acting on the surface of the interface region

Direct support of CATIA parts

  • Integration of Spatial 3D library to support CATIA’s CATPart and CATProduct directly in XFlow
  • This Library allows also to support many other native CAD formats
  • Reduce requirements for CAD healing and defeaturing operations
  • A great step forward in reducing the CAD-to-CFD time

Multiphase Volume of Fluid (VoF) solver

  • New Volume of Fluid (VoF) multiphase solver to complement the already existing Particle-Based Tracking and Phase field multiphase solvers.
  • This VoF solver is more adapted to large scale multiphase applications such as:
    • Tank sloshing
    • Dam break

Animated geometry behavior for simplified FSI analysis

Simplified approach to FSI analysis where:

  • Solid deformation is defined by a sequence of geometries representing a predefined deformation
  • The geometry deformation animation drives the fluid flow simulation

New thermal boundary conditions

  • Temperature Jump boundary condition that can be applied through a surface or a volume
  • Convection Radiation boundary condition to apply a heat flux resultant from a surrounding
    temperature and a heat flux coefficient
  • Volume Heat Source boundary condition, available for porous volumes only, to model radiators and heat exchanger behavior
